Milton council approves $75,000 planning grant application, commits $18,750 match for West Milton corridor study The Milton City Council voted 4–2 to apply for a Community Economic Revitalization Board (CERB) planning grant to study the Highway 99/West Milton subarea. The grant would fund up to $75,000; the city committed a 25% match, about $18,750, to pay for consultants and environmental mapping.

VHCB outlines housing pipeline, conservation work and readiness to deploy capital if appropriated The Vermont Housing & Conservation Board briefed the committee on housing, conservation, and REDI grant-writing work; VHCB supports the governor's property transfer tax recommendation and highlighted projects converting vacant schools to apartments and investments that yield long-term permanent affordability.

Community Economic Development program presentation credits grants with thousands of businesses and jobs A presenter summarized outcomes from the Community Economic Development (CED) program, saying 290 projects were completed between 2016 and 2024 that created or expanded more than 2,400 businesses and over 14,000 jobs (75% filled by low-income workers); a funding total in the transcript is unclear.
